Eco luxury is much more than a trendy phrase. It is a philosophy that blends high-end living with sustainable practices and responsible design choices. This approach incorporates environmentally conscious design, ethical sourcing, and a focus on reducing carbon footprints in luxury products and services. Key elements of eco luxury include:
Use of renewable energy sources like solar power and rainwater harvesting.
Integration of sustainable materials such as bamboo, recycled metals, and organic textiles.
A commitment to long-term environmental impact and social responsibility.

Luxury living spaces are now embracing environmental innovation by integrating smart design elements that not only look stunning but also work efficiently to minimize resource use. Eco-friendly features in luxury homes, hotels, and retreats are setting a new benchmark, incorporating energy-efficient architecture, green roofs, and passive cooling systems. Examples include:
A smart home setup that optimizes energy usage.
Biophilic design elements that create a seamless connection with nature.
Innovative technologies that focus on conserving resources.

The travel industry is also witnessing a shift toward eco luxury, with hotels and retreats offering sustainable experiences for those who value both premium quality and environmental responsibility. Eco-friendly accommodations, such as rainforest retreats and beachfront eco-villas, emphasize locally sourced, organic cuisine and energy powered by renewable resources. These properties often include community-based tourism initiatives that support the local environment and community.

Insight Corner: The True Cost of Luxury Sustainability
Did you know that integrating eco-friendly practices into luxury design can lower long-term costs? Although the initial investment in sustainable materials and renewable energy may be higher, these choices often lead to significant savings over time. This creates a compelling balance between environmental benefit and economic prudence, making sustainable luxury a smart approach for the future.
